I have a 2002 f250 7.3 with 150k.it has a ts perf.6 pos. tune. It started out falling on it's nose shortly after start up. Now it starts runs for about a minute, then dies. Could this be a fuel filter problem? This is my first diesel so I'm new at this.
I should add that after it dies, it won't even try to fire when I turn it over. And when it first started doing this, if I could keep it running thru the sluggish running shortly after taking off, it seemed to pull out if it and run fine.
What kind of shape is your fuel tank in? Does your fuel level effect the symptoms? Have you had a chance to check your fuel pressure, maybe a lift pump might help.
When was the last time you replaced the fuel filter? Also, turn the key on and listen to see if you hear the fuel pump humm for a few seconds which is located on the inside of the frame rail just under the drivers seat. If you don't hear it, touch it to see if you feel a vibration that it's working. If it's making a gurgling noise, it's probably on its way out. It could also be the filter socks in the tank being dirty.
